What is Smart Warehousing and Why is it Important for 3PL Logistics Fulfillment?

Smart warehousing is a modern approach to warehousing that leverages technology, data, and automation to optimize inventory management and logistics operations. In 3PL logistics fulfillment, smart warehouses utilize advanced technologies to improve order accuracy and facilitate seamless last-mile delivery to customers.

The implementation of smart warehousing in 3PL logistics fulfillment offers businesses valuable benefits such as reduced costs, increased efficiency, and enhanced customer experience.

One of the key features of smart warehousing is the use of real-time data analytics to monitor inventory levels and demand patterns. According to a McKinsey report, businesses that leverage real-time analytics experience up to a 25% improvement in inventory management. Additionally, smart warehouses often incorporate robotics and automation to streamline processes and reduce the need for manual labor, increasing efficiency, minimizing error risks, and enhancing safety within the warehouse.

The Role of Technology in Smart Warehousing for 3PL Logistics Fulfillment

Technology is a crucial element in optimizing the inventory management and logistics processes in smart warehousing. Advances such as the Internet of Things (IoT), Artificial Intelligence (AI), and Machine Learning (ML) enable smart warehouses to perform critical functions such as real-time inventory tracking, predictive maintenance, and operational optimization without the need for human intervention.

Moreover, 3PL businesses can utilize technologies such as wearable devices, barcodes, and RFID systems to streamline their inventory processes, ultimately reducing errors and ensuring accurate tracking of goods.

Another significant advantage of technology in smart warehousing is the ability to collect and analyze data. With the help of sensors and other monitoring devices, warehouses can gather data on various aspects of their operations, such as inventory levels, order processing times, and equipment performance. This data can then be analyzed to identify areas for improvement and further optimize warehouse processes.

Furthermore, technology can enhance the safety and security of smart warehouses. For instance, video surveillance systems and access control technologies can help prevent theft and unauthorized access to the warehouse. Additionally, automated systems can reduce the risk of accidents and injuries by minimizing the need for manual labor in hazardous areas.

Advantages of Smart Warehousing for 3PL Logistics Fulfillment

The benefits of smart warehousing in the 3PL industry are numerous, with the most significant being increased efficiency, cost savings, and enhanced customer satisfaction.

Smart warehouses automate processes such as inventory management, order picking, and packing, freeing up staff for higher-value tasks like customer service. The result is faster order fulfillment, reduced waiting times, and improved customer satisfaction.

In addition, smart warehouses can help reduce costs related to labor, shrinkage, and transportation. By automating manual warehouse processes, businesses can maximize resources, eliminate errors, and optimize labor utilization through higher productivity and fewer on-site injuries.

Another advantage of smart warehousing is the ability to gather and analyze data in real-time. Utilizing sensors and other technologies enables businesses to track inventory levels, monitor equipment performance, and identify potential issues before they escalate. This data-driven approach allows for informed decision-making regarding inventory management, staffing, and equipment maintenance, leading to further cost savings and increased efficiency.

How Smart Warehousing Improves Inventory Management in 3PL Logistics Fulfillment

Smart warehouses offer better inventory control and visibility, which is essential for managing complex and diverse inventories in a 3PL business. The technology-driven automation of inventory processes, such as order picking, packing, and labeling, results in fewer errors and improved accuracy.

Moreover, smart warehouses provide real-time inventory tracking that enables businesses to identify optimal safety stock levels, prevent out-of-stock situations, and accurately forecast demand. This results in higher inventory turnover and reduced holding costs.

Another benefit of smart warehousing is the ability to optimize warehouse layout and space utilization. Advanced algorithms and data analytics allow businesses to determine the most efficient placement of inventory and equipment, reducing the need for excess space and improving overall productivity.

Additionally, smart warehouses can integrate with other technologies, such as transportation management systems and customer relationship management software, providing end-to-end visibility and control over the entire supply chain. This integration allows businesses to make informed decisions and adapt quickly to changes in demand or market conditions.

A Comparison of Traditional Warehousing vs. Smart Warehousing for 3PL Logistics Fulfillment

Traditional warehousing models are manual and labor-intensive, providing limited accuracy, visibility, and flexibility. In contrast, smart warehousing is an innovative approach that leverages advanced technology to provide real-time visibility, accuracy, and efficiency.

While traditional warehousing may be more affordable to implement initially, ongoing costs related to manual labor are often higher. Smart warehousing, on the other hand, offers long-term cost savings through automation and the reduction of manual labor in the warehouse.

Smart warehousing also offers improved inventory management through the use of real-time data and analytics. This allows for better forecasting and planning, reducing the risk of stockouts and overstocking. Additionally, smart warehouses can optimize the use of space and resources, reducing the need for excess inventory and minimizing waste.

Real-life Examples of Successful Implementation of Smart Warehousing for 3PL Logistics Fulfillment

Several businesses in the 3PL industry have successfully implemented smart warehousing. For instance, UPS Supply Chain Solutions implemented a smart warehouse solution that resulted in a 30% increase in productivity and a 99.9% accuracy rate in order fulfillment.

Another example is XPO Logistics, which implemented a robotic picking system capable of handling up to 48,000 items per hour, resulting in faster order fulfillment and reduced operating costs.

Addressing Common Challenges in Implementing Smart Warehousing for 3PL Logistics Fulfillment

Implementing smart warehousing in 3PL logistics fulfillment poses several challenges, including high initial investment costs, technical complexities, and difficulties integrating with legacy systems or processes.

To mitigate these challenges, businesses should invest in a clear roadmap, prioritize technology implementation in phases, and collaborate with experienced logistics fulfillment partners.

Key Considerations When Choosing a Smart Warehouse Solution for Your 3PL Business

Choosing a smart warehouse solution for a 3PL business requires careful consideration of multiple factors, including:

  • The level of automation required to optimize existing logistics and inventory management processes.
  • The level of integration with the existing warehouse management system (WMS).
  • The scalability of the solution to accommodate future growth in inventory or distribution networks.
  • The level of technical support available during and after implementation.
  • The level of security compliance and protection for sensitive data.
